Intensive preparations and security measures took place on Friday for late Iranian supreme leader Ali Khamenei’s massive funeral, as foreign officials and delegations began arriving in the country from dozens of nations to pay their respects.
The heightened security measures, including airspace restrictions and mass deployment of security forces, began this week and extended into Friday.

The two top-ranked boomtowns in the United States lie less than 80 miles apart on the same stretch of Texas interstate, turning a single highway into one of the nation's most potent engines of population and economic expansion.
New Braunfels ranked second and Georgetown first in a SmartAsset study that examined more than 400 cities with populations of at least 65,000. Both communities sit along Interstate 35, the corridor linking San Antonio to Austin and Dallas that has absorbed a large share...

The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) is issuing a new mandatory rule that requires all commercial airlines in the country to formally commit to merit-based hiring for pilots, according to a Feb. 13 statement from the Department of Transportation (DOT).
Under the new mandate, all U.S. carriers must certify that the practice of airlines hiring based on race and sex has ended or face a federal investigation.
